Crater Lake National Park's closest full service town is showcased by the Prospect Historic Hotel-Motel and Dinner House, in Prospect, OR. Built in 1888 as a Stage Coach Stop half-way between the Rogue Valley and Crater Lake, this Nationally Registered Historic Hotel has been restored to all of its glory.
Crater Lake National Park is just 28 miles away. The Hotel is located between National Forests, wilderness areas and BLM land, on the banks of year round Mill Creek, and just a short stroll to the Rogue River and three water falls. Ideally situated for Hiking, Biking, Rafting, Fishing, Birding, Boating, and Hunting summer adventures and winter Cross Country Skiing or Snowshoeing at Crater Lake.
The Historic Hotel provides lodging as a 10 room Bed and Breakfast Inn with exquisite period decorated rooms, private baths and beautiful quilts on every bed. Hearty, full, belly-filling breakfasts continue the traditions of the original owners. Stay where Teddy Roosevelt, Jack London, Zane Grey, John Muir, William Jennings Bryan, and Hubert Humphrey slept. The Modern Motel (built in 1991 behind the Hotel) has 14 family and pet friendly rooms with Cable TV, Microwave, Refrigerator, and coffee, some with kitchenettes and some sleep up to 6 people.
The Hotel and Motel sit on over 5 acres of park like grounds. With over 500 ft of Mill Creek running through the property there are plenty of opportunities to enjoy the serenity of the babble of this beautiful mountain stream.
